Hear from Board Chair

Dr. Cline and Ms. Minott discussed the board's goals, emphasizing that the board should set clear objectives for the next few months. They stressed that the functions of the school and the board should remain distinct. The board will not simply approve everything but will understand the school's operations without interfering in daily activities. Those elected will manage day-to-day operations and lead the school. The board's goal is to design objectives that best guide the school. We are currently seeking new board members that will be committed to the school.

IV. Staff Updates (New Hires & Vacancies)

A.

New Hire

Ms. Laila Minott explained that we hired an EC teacher through an agency because we couldn't find one directly. She discussed the pros and cons of using an agency, noting that EC teachers are in high demand and hard to find. The agency was the best option to fill the position. Ms. Minott also mentioned that she and Ms. Pooja, the EC director, applied for a grant to get someone to act as a one-on-one assistant to help support a student in the classroom.

VIII. Conflict of Interest DPI Performance Framework

A.

Conflict of Interest

D. Graham made a motion to approve the Conflict-of-Interest Policy.
K. Best seconded the motion.

Ms. Minott shared Dr. Cline's recommendation that the board should formally vote on the Conflict-of-Interest Framework document. This document has been used and signed by each board member. However, there is no formal record of the board's agreement to this policy. Dr. Cline stressed the importance of taking this matter seriously and addressing it with the board.

The board VOTED to approve the motion.
